Output 66d5cd67bb2c58cf1762e9314eef3483cfb1c5a735c8e6c5b21fd4bc96986c89:0

value
156673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a22237454452fe5b55405a931fee38481c38955 OP_EQUAL
address
3BNCSrwimg8dAX3YvKsm6mH9RjWzHgYFks
transaction
66d5cd67bb2c58cf1762e9314eef3483cfb1c5a735c8e6c5b21fd4bc96986c89
spent
true